1973 longbed fitted rubber bed mats???????
Just finished a search on here and elsewhere and haven't been able to come up with a fitted rubber bed mat for my 73 f250 longbed camper special.
I see them available for 74+ from "LMC trucks" but only a UNIVERSAL mat for the 73. What's so different about the beds??
Anyone been able to locate a vendor who would have the above mentioned mat for my 73?

There are definitely two different sizes of wheel wells. The above post is not correct.
IIRC the wells from my 73 camper special are around 3-5 inches longer front to back than the bed from my 79. I know, because i ordered new inners to weld in and they were too short. Not even close to being the same as original.

The difference in the length is due to the fact that for the 77MY the trucks utilized the square fuel doors. Which meant that the filler neck housing that mated to the bedsides were larger and required more space then before. So to get that space Ford made the inner wheel houses smaller to compensate. Grinnergetter if you look at the left inner bedside of your 79 truck you'll see where there is a slight bump out in front of and behind the inner wheel well. That either isn't there on your 73 bed or is much smaller given the lack of the filler neck housing for the exposed fuel cap. So 73-76 had the longer inner wheel houses, and 77-96 had the same shorter inner wheel houses. So the LMC listing is incorrect on the MY of the beds. FWIW the fitted rubber mat for the 77-96 trucks will work, but may need a little trimming around the wheel house.
